Level 1 Inspection

A Level 1 inspection in Fairwood covers the readily accessible portions of your chimney — the firebox, damper, smoke chamber, and exterior Fairwood Chimney Cap & Crown. For the 1970s–1980s tract homes that dominate Fairwood’s 98058 ZIP code, this is your baseline annual check. We document mortar joint condition, crown integrity, and flue tile separation. If your home’s on a wooded lot off 140th Avenue SE and you’re burning even a few cords of local fir, we’ll also flag early creosote accumulation that a standard sweep might miss.

Level 2 Inspection

Level 2 inspections are where our Fairwood expertise pays off. We run a video camera up the flue to examine every clay tile joint, checking for cracks hidden behind the smoke shelf. In Fairwood’s 1970s-built homes with single-wythe brick fireboxes, we’ve learned to expect spalling and joint separation after decades of freeze-thaw cycling on the Renton Plateau. A Level 2 is mandatory before any real estate transaction, after a chimney fire, or when you’re switching fuel types — and for Fairwood’s aging housing stock, it’s often the inspection that catches a $2,000 problem before it becomes a $6,000 rebuild. Creosote Removal

Fairwood’s wooded cul-de-sacs create a creosote problem you won’t find in valley-floor neighborhoods. Homeowners burn green or softwood cut from their own Douglas fir properties, then run slow, smoldering fires in fireplaces never converted to insert units. The result: Level 2 creosote glaze — hard, tar-like, and highly combustible — that a standard wire brush won’t touch. We remove it with rotary whips and chemical modifiers, then document the flue condition with video. This isn’t routine maintenance in Fairwood; it’s fire prevention tailored to how residents actually heat.

Soot Removal

Soot buildup in Fairwood fireplaces accelerates when Pacific moisture seeps through cracked crowns, mixing with combustion residue to form acidic sludge. We see this most in homes near the Fairwood Greens area where tree canopy traps humidity against masonry. Our soot removal includes HEPA-contained vacuuming and smoke chamber parge coating where deterioration has begun — stopping the acidic cycle before it eats through mortar joints.

Annual Sweep

For Fairwood’s 40–50-year-old fireplaces, annual sweeping isn’t box-checking — it’s catching crown cracks before the rainy season, spotting liner separation before creosote finds a gap, and keeping your homeowner’s insurance valid. We schedule Fairwood annuals in late summer before the October rush, and we keep your service history on file so James Wilson knows what he found last year without you remembering.

Fireplace Cleaning

Fireplace cleaning in Fairwood addresses the firebox, smoke shelf, and damper assembly — the components that see direct fire and accumulate the most residue. In 1970s ranch homes with original throat dampers, we often find corrosion and creosote cementing the damper shut. We clean, lubricate, and adjust; if replacement is needed, we stock Copperfield and Famco dampers for same-day installation.

Common Chimney Cleaning & Sweep Problems We See in Fairwood Homes

  • Aging single-wythe fireboxes spalling after freeze-thaw cycles. Fairwood’s elevation on the Renton Plateau means more freeze-thaw events than Renton or Kent below. The 1970s tract homes were built with single-wythe brick fireboxes that now show surface flaking and mortar joint separation — damage a standard sweep brushes past but a Level 2 camera catches.
  • Level 2 creosote glaze from green softwood burning. On Fairwood’s wooded cul-de-sacs, homeowners burn Douglas fir from their own lots — soft, resinous, often unseasoned. Slow smoldering in original fireplaces creates glazed creosote that requires rotary removal, not a brush. We’ve pulled five-gallon buckets of the stuff from fireplaces used “only a few cords per winter.”
  • Cracked mortar crowns letting Pacific moisture infiltrate. Fairwood’s 40+ inches of annual rainfall hits chimney crowns that were never sealed or have deteriorated past the point of brushing. Water finds the flue, freezes, expands, and separates clay tiles — a failure mode invisible from the firebox until a camera goes up.
  • Homeowners delaying inspection because of light use. “We only burn a few fires a year” is the phrase we hear most often before finding a separated flue liner or deteriorated crown. In Fairwood’s 1970s housing stock, age matters more than use — clay tiles crack from thermal cycling and mortar erodes from moisture, whether you light one fire or fifty.
